Thursday, February 04, 2010
A scheduled public information meeting about the Onondaga Lake cleanup efforts drew a large crowd to the State Fairgrounds on Thursday. Even before the meeting started, organizers acknowledged that most of the crowd was there to ask questions about a plan by the DEC and Honeywell to remove contaminated sediment from the lake and move it to a location in Camillus.

Monday, January 18, 2010
Some Camillus residents are mobilizing against the plans to clean Onondaga Lake. They say they want the lake to be cleaned but the residents all live in the area where the Department of Environmental Conservation wants to put the toxic sediment removed from the lake.
